Hybrid Oscillator

Hybrid Oscillator
Hybrid Oscillator is a visual oscillator designed to read momentum pressure, overbought conditions, oversold conditions, oscillator crosses, extreme zones and directional fading inside a separate chart pane.
the indicator combines a selected oscillator engine with a smoothed wave, a secondary cross line, gradient zones, level dots and alert conditions.
the goal is to help traders understand when momentum is expanding, when it is reaching an extreme area, when it is cooling down, and when the main oscillator line crosses its reference line.
this tool is not a trading strategy. it does not place trades, does not guarantee reversals and does not predict future price movement. it is a technical analysis tool for market context, momentum reading and visual confirmation.
main concept
the oscillator moves between 0 and 100.
values near the upper zone show stronger upside pressure or overbought conditions.
values near the lower zone show stronger downside pressure or oversold conditions.
the main oscillator line is the active momentum wave.
the real cross line is a smoother reference line.
when the main oscillator crosses above the real cross line, momentum may be recovering or shifting upward.
when the main oscillator crosses below the real cross line, momentum may be weakening or shifting downward.

oscillator engines
the script includes several oscillator calculation modes.
rsi
uses relative strength index behavior.
this mode is useful for reading classic momentum strength and overbought or oversold behavior.
stochastic
uses stochastic positioning.
this mode focuses on where price is closing compared to its recent high and low range.
hybrid rsi plus stochastic
uses rsi first, then applies a stochastic calculation to the rsi behavior.
this mode focuses on momentum position inside the rsi range and gives a more reactive exhaustion style.
cci normalized
uses commodity channel index behavior and normalizes it into a 0 to 100 style range.
this mode can be useful for reading broader deviation and momentum pressure.
how the real cross line works
the real cross line is a smoothed version of the active oscillator.
it is not a separate oscillator type. it follows the selected engine.
if rsi mode is selected, the cross line follows the rsi-based oscillator.
if stochastic mode is selected, the cross line follows the stochastic-based oscillator.
if hybrid mode is selected, the cross line follows the hybrid oscillator.
if cci normalized mode is selected, the cross line follows the normalized cci oscillator.
the cross dots are based on the actual intersection between the main oscillator and the real cross line.
orange cross dots show an upward cross.
magenta cross dots show a downward cross.
input guide
source
selects the price source used by the oscillator.
common choices are close, hl2, hlc3 or ohlc4.
close is simple and reactive.
hlc3 is smoother because it includes high, low and close.
length
controls the base oscillator calculation period.
a lower value makes the oscillator faster and more sensitive.
a higher value makes the oscillator smoother and slower.
smoothing
controls the smoothing applied to the final oscillator.
a lower value reacts faster.
a higher value reduces noise but adds more delay.
oscillator type
selects the calculation engine.
rsi is classic momentum.
stochastic is range position.
hybrid rsi plus stochastic is a more sensitive momentum range model.
cci normalized is a deviation-based momentum model.
extreme overbought
sets the upper extreme zone.
when the oscillator reaches this area, upside momentum is considered stretched.
overbought
sets the main upper warning level.
crossing this level can mark a strong bullish extension.
mid upper
sets the upper midline reference.
this can be used to detect smaller upward crosses around the upper balance area.
mid lower
sets the lower midline reference.
this can be used to detect smaller downward crosses around the lower balance area.
oversold
sets the main lower warning level.
crossing this level can mark a strong bearish extension.
extreme oversold
sets the lower extreme zone.
when the oscillator reaches this area, downside momentum is considered stretched.
enable gradient fills
turns the upper and lower visual gradient zones on or off.
when enabled, the oscillator pane becomes easier to read visually.
gradient layers
controls the number of visual layers used for the gradient style.
more layers create a smoother visual feel.
show level cross dots
shows or hides the dots created by cross conditions and extreme conditions.
show real cross line
shows or hides the smoother cross reference line.
this line is useful when you want to see exactly where the oscillator cross dots come from.
show level lines
shows or hides the horizontal reference lines.
these lines help identify overbought, oversold, extreme and midpoint areas.
oscillator line width
controls the thickness of the main oscillator line.
higher values make the oscillator more visible.
lower values keep the chart cleaner.
how to read the dots
top extreme dots
these appear when the oscillator is inside the extreme overbought zone.
they indicate strong upside extension.
they do not mean price must reverse immediately.
bottom extreme dots
these appear when the oscillator is inside the extreme oversold zone.
they indicate strong downside extension.
they do not mean price must reverse immediately.
orange cross dots
these appear when the main oscillator crosses above the real cross line.
they can show a possible upward momentum shift.
magenta cross dots
these appear when the main oscillator crosses below the real cross line.
they can show a possible downward momentum shift.
important note about dots
cross dots are not automatic buy or sell signals.
they show technical events inside the oscillator.
always confirm with trend, support and resistance, candle close, volume and risk management.

beginner tutorial
step 1: start with the default oscillator type
begin with hybrid rsi plus stochastic.
this mode gives a balanced view between momentum and range behavior.
step 2: keep the default levels
use the default overbought, oversold and extreme levels first.
do not change too many settings before understanding the oscillator behavior.
step 3: enable the real cross line
turn on the real cross line to see where cross dots come from.
when the oscillator crosses above the line, upward momentum may be improving.
when the oscillator crosses below the line, momentum may be weakening.
step 4: read the zones
above overbought, the market is showing strong upside momentum.
below oversold, the market is showing strong downside momentum.
inside the middle area, the market is more balanced.
step 5: read extremes carefully
extreme overbought can show strong bullish pressure.
extreme oversold can show strong bearish pressure.
an extreme does not guarantee a reversal.
strong markets can stay extreme longer than expected.
step 6: confirm with price action
before using any oscillator event, check the main chart.
look for:
trend direction
support and resistance
market structure
candle close
volume reaction
higher timeframe context
risk to reward
step 7: keep the chart clean
do not use every signal as an entry.
focus on the main oscillator, real cross line, extreme zones and a few important dots.
example 1: upward cross from the lower zone
the oscillator is near the oversold area.
then it crosses above the real cross line.
an orange dot appears at the real cross.
this can suggest that downside momentum is cooling and upward pressure may be starting.
a beginner should wait for price confirmation, such as a higher low, bullish candle close or break of short-term resistance.
example 2: downward cross from the upper zone
the oscillator is near the overbought area.
then it crosses below the real cross line.
a magenta dot appears at the real cross.
this can suggest that upside momentum is weakening.
a beginner should wait for price confirmation, such as rejection, lower high or break of short-term support.
example 3: extreme overbought continuation
the oscillator reaches the extreme overbought zone.
top extreme dots appear.
this means momentum is very strong to the upside.
it does not mean a sell signal is confirmed.
in a strong trend, the oscillator can remain high while price continues moving upward.
example 4: extreme oversold continuation
the oscillator reaches the extreme oversold zone.
bottom extreme dots appear.
this means momentum is very strong to the downside.
it does not mean a buy signal is confirmed.
in a strong downtrend, the oscillator can remain low while price continues moving downward.
example 5: using the cross line for timing
price is near support.
the oscillator is low.
the oscillator crosses above the real cross line.
an orange dot appears.
this can be used as an early momentum recovery warning, but the trader should still wait for price structure confirmation before making a decision.
example 6: using overbought as context
price is in an uptrend.
the oscillator crosses above the overbought level.
this confirms strong bullish pressure.
instead of shorting immediately, a beginner can watch for continuation or wait for a later loss of momentum.

limitations
the oscillator is based on historical price data.
signals can appear late during fast moves.
extreme zones can stay extreme during strong trends.
cross dots are momentum events, not guaranteed reversals.
the tool should not be used alone.
